Minimalist Egg Salad

1 huge serving, about 1.5 cups.
- 3 whole hard boiled eggs
- 3 hard boiled egg whites
- 1-2 T. water
- 1 T. dill relish (not sweet relish)
- 1 green onion
- 2 t. dijon mustard
- a squirt of hot sauce
- Salt, pepper, and smoked paprika (if you have it)
Using a fork, smash together your three yolks and everything else aside from the whites. You’ll get a thick, yellow dressing. Chop the whites and mix to coat. Refrigerate overnight and sprinkle with salt and pepper again before serving.
291 calories / 16 g. fat / 3 g. carbs / 30 g. protein
